Position Overview:
As a valued member of the analytics team with Valued Pharmacy Services (VPS), this position's main responsibility is supporting the Consulting team and pharmacists aligned with existing clients. These requests may include ad hoc reporting, utilization trend reports, plan performance reviews, and working with lead pharmacist to design strategies for cost savings. The Senior Consulting Analyst will work with advanced data technology to provide insights to support client's strategic goals. The position is dedicated exclusively to our Consulting team, and will work within a high-performing analytics team to improve both internal processes and external client outcomes.
Principal Duties and Responsibilities:
Develop processes and procedures to complete client facing consulting documents
Develop predictive models and machine learning algorithms to facilitate improved client outcomes
Collaborate with other highly skilled analytics colleagues to derive business insights from our data assets
Demonstrate curiosity to learn about enterprise initiatives that include data and business intelligence solutions
Produce a range of dashboards, reports, and presentations to help evaluate impact of real time healthcare costs
Proactively address any issues with data quality, accuracy, and completeness
Apply critical thinking to resolve data issues and combine data from multiple systems through tools such as SQL, Excel, PowerPoint, and Sisense
Work as part of the analytics team to ensure that consulting documents, data, and technical architecture of the delivered solutions matches business requirements and key performance metrics
Complete quality reviews to ensure accurate data management
Analyze larger Pharmacy Benefits data sets to develop key strategies for client to meet strategic goals
Minimum Requirements for Education, Experience, and Certifications/Licenses:
BA/BS in Mathematics/Statistics, Finance, Economics, or Computer Science
Prior experience in Pharmacy Benefits Data Analytics preferred
Use of data mining programs and data visualization platforms such as PowerBI or Tableau preferred
Abilities & Skills:
Strong personal organizational skills
Excellent research skills
Proficient in MS Excel, Word and PowerPoint
Ability to analyze data and communicate findings clearly
Excellent verbal and written communication skills
Ability to function independently with minimal supervision
Ability to prioritize multiple projects and meet objectives and deadlines established by supervisor and clients, often with short turnaround times
Ability to interface with department staff, numerous internal departments, external customers, agents and subscribers.
